Mn2GaNi is an intermetallic compound from the Heusler alloy family, combining manganese, gallium, and nickel in a defined stoichiometric ratio. This material is primarily of research and development interest for magnetic and functional applications, with potential uses in spintronics, magnetocaloric devices, and shape-memory systems where the intermetallic structure enables tailored magnetic properties and phase-transition behavior. Engineers would evaluate this compound when conventional ferromagnetic or permanent magnet materials don't meet specialized requirements for low-temperature performance, magnetic damping control, or coupled magnetic-mechanical response.
